The Role
As Payroll & Pensions Manager, you will oversee the delivery of a professional, accurate, and fully compliant payroll and pensions service, ensuring employees are paid correctly and on time. In addition to leading day-to-day operations, you will play a key role in driving continuous improvement, enhancing systems, and streamlining processes.
Working closely with Finance, HR, and external stakeholders, you will ensure compliance with all statutory requirements and public sector pension schemes while contributing to the organisation’s wider operational success.
